Peggy MurphyPeggy Murphy
Busy and FRIENDLY. IT was only my second time in there, but they treated me very kindly. THE highlight was this whole wheat everything bagel toasted with salmon lox. The bagel hit all the right notes of flavor, was soft, fresh but firm (!) and DELICIOUS. The lox were plentiful and fresh and flavorful. The coffee was no-nonsense strong and hot. This place is a win-Win-WIN. I WILL GO OUT OF MY WAY TO GET BACK TO HIT BAGELS BROOKLYN'S FINEST. Highly recommended. They even noticed That I was leaving for on the airport for work and they threw in a couple of extra bagels for my work peers!! Extraordinary! Thank you, HBBF! ✈️
Raven GriffinRaven Griffin
So I frequent this bagel shop ALOT or at least used to. I went in for something quite simple (scrambled eggs with cheddar cheese) waited about 10 mins which was fine I’m patient and thought that it would be worth the wait because I know how their food is. Well I get to my car to eat my food before returning back to work and it’s not even what I expected to be ESPECIALLY coming from them. I got cold scrambled eggs with two slices of cheese just laying there hopelessly on top of the eggs. I now know to just go to dunking donuts down the street if I want actual cheese melted on my eggs. This HAS to be a joke.
Cole VandeveldeCole Vandevelde
Ordered a Pork roll egg and cheese and one slice of pork roll and no cheese is what I got for a sandwich that was almost $10. What a joke. These guys serious with this? Any place that calls themselves "Brooklyn's Finest" is a disgrace to the name putting out sandwiches like this. If this is Brooklyn's finest, Brooklyn can keep it.
